So first of all, i’m sure you’re wondering.. what is cultured meat? Instead of farming animals, Forged begins with a single cell from a Japanese quail. Over 79 days, those cells are nurtured and grown in small batches, focusing only on the flavour rich parts chefs actually want to cook with. No fillers, no synthetic additives and no animals harmed in the process. It’s not vegan, it’s not vegetarian - it’s real meat, just made differently. 🕯️ Quail Tallow Candle - it looks like a candle, burns like a candle, but is made from cultured Japanese quail blended with herbs and oils.
